Description


This is a unit designed around multiplying whole numbers which include handouts on :

1. Mental math
2. Distributive property
3. Estimating
4. Multiplying by 1-digit numbers
5. Multiplying by 2- digit numbers
6. Multiplication properties
7. 3 page Quiz *NEW*

Each handout is followed by the same worksheet with answers included.

My other unit in my TPT store has extra common core practice AND has these same 22 attached sheets. The longer unit has handouts in this unit which are aligned to the common core learning standards that students need continuous practice on. Many of these handouts include rounding, estimating, decimals, multiplication properties, and each one includes one word problem.

The common core learning standards addressed in this unit are:


5.NBT.2. Explain patterns in the number of zeros of the product when multiplying a number by powers of 10, and explain patterns in the placement of the decimal point when a decimal is multiplied or divided by a power of 10. Use whole number exponents to denote powers of 10. (Exponents WS, Mental Math WS)


5.NBT.5. Fluently multiply multi-digit whole numbers using the standard algorithm. (Estimating Products, Distributive Property WS, Multiplying by 1-digit number WS, Multiplying 2- digit numbers )

5.NBT.6. Find whole-number quotients of whole numbers with up to four-digit dividends and two-digit divisors, using strategies based on place value, the properties of operations, and/or the relationship between multiplication and division. Illustrate and explain the calculation by using equations, rectangular arrays, and/or area models. (Multiplication Properties WS)

5.OA.1. Use parentheses, brackets, or braces in numerical expressions, and evaluate expressions with these symbols. (Distributive Property)
